Prepared or Panicked: How Leaders Build Resilient Teams – Alex Rae, CEO, Wise Investment

Beyond The Water Cooler

Play Episode Listen Later Feb 12, 2026 40:36


Getting people right means getting business right - and I'm always drawn to conversations about the human factor at work. I'm joined by Alex Rae, CEO at Wise Investments, whose insights cut through the noise about future-proof organisations and put real emphasis on what matters - people.We dig into preparedness and possibility as a lens for leadership. Forget any notion that leaders should have all the answers - Alex is clear about building teams that can weather uncertainty, adapt, and thrive without being reliant on a single individual. That kind of culture isn't about complicated strategies. It's the result of leaders who trust their people, keep the conversation open, and invest in genuine relationships across their business.You'll hear us unpack the difference between simply reacting to change and leading with intention. We talk openly about the risks for teams when rapid change leaves people feeling overwhelmed or unsure about their place. Alex shares how Wise Investments face these challenges head-on, through both practical and emotional support, with practices that reinforce resilience and belonging. The social committee, well-being initiatives, and everyday conversations aren't just nice extras - they're essential foundations for high performance.Leadership is about balancing care and challenge. The best managers help their teams grow by keeping things simple, staying present, and making room for continuous learning. None of this is about tick-box exercises - it's active, ongoing, and firmly embedded in Wise's culture.If you're wondering how to build a workplace where people feel secure, valued, and ready for whatever comes next, this conversation offers plenty to reflect on. MARK WILSON | Open Goal Meets... Partick Thistle Gaffer & Glen's SPFL Manager Of The Month

Open Goal - Football Show

Play Episode Listen Later Nov 24, 2025 65:59


We're delighted to welcome back old friend of the show Mark Wilson, in a different capacity to usual on Open Goal! Si Ferry sits down with the new Partick Thistle Manager to celebrate his Glen's Vodka SPFL Championship Manager Of The Month victory for October!We discuss Mark's whirlwind few months at Thistle, going from temporary co-Manager with Brian Graham last season to being appointed in the position on his own and now challenging for the top spot in the Championship!He talks us through the process of his appointment, the start to the season, giving up his media duties including Clyde 1 Superscoreboard with Gordon Dalziel to take the role, player recruitment including his old Celtic teammate, Tony Watt and building his backroom staff with recent Rangers coach Alex Rae joining as his assistant!A great and enjoyable insight and reunion with Mark Wilson in this one!
